What is Fantasy Brown Granite?
Before we talk about the cost of fantasy brown granite, let's first understand what it is. As the name suggests, Fantasy Brown Granite is a type of natural stone that's quarried from the earth. It's a unique blend of brown, beige, and gray, with flecks of gold and other vibrant minerals scattered throughout. The result? A stone that looks like it's been painted by nature herself, with no two slabs being exactly the same.

Factors Affecting the Cost of Fantasy Brown Granite
Before we dive into the nitty-gritty, let's quickly discuss the factors that influence the cost of fantasy brown granite:
- 1. Quantity: The more you buy, the less you typically pay per square foot.
- 2. Thickness: Thicker slabs cost more than thinner ones.
- 3. Edge Profiling: Different edge profiles (like eased, beveled, or mitered) can affect the price.
- 4. Installation: While not a material cost, installation can add to your total project price.
So, How Much Does Fantasy Brown Granite Cost?
Now, let's get down to brass tacks. The cost of fantasy brown granite can vary depending on your location, supplier, and the factors we just discussed. However, on average, you can expect to pay between $35 to $75 per square foot for fantasy brown granite countertops. Here's a rough breakdown:
- Mid-Grade (around $45 - $60 per square foot): This is where you'll find most fantasy brown granite slabs. They're high-quality, durable, and offer excellent value for money. - High-End (around $65 - $75 per square foot): If you're looking for top-of-the-line, bookmatch-cut slabs with minimal seams, you'll be in this price range. - Budget-Friendly (around $35 - $45 per square foot): While it's rare to find fantasy brown granite at this price, it's not impossible. Just be prepared for some variation in color and pattern.
Why Choose Fantasy Brown Granite?
Now that we've talked about the cost of fantasy brown granite, let's discuss why it's such a popular choice for countertops, flooring, and more.
Durability: Built to Last
Fantasy brown granite is incredibly durable and resistant to scratches, chips, and heat. It's a natural stone, after all, formed under immense pressure and heat deep within the earth. So, when you choose fantasy brown granite, you're investing in a material that's built to last.
Low Maintenance: Easy to Care For
One of the best things about fantasy brown granite is how easy it is to care for. Once sealed, it's stain-resistant and only requires a quick wipe with a damp cloth to keep it looking its best. No special cleaners needed!
Unique Beauty: Nature's Artwork
Each slab of fantasy brown granite is unique, with its own blend of colors and patterns. It's like having a piece of nature's artwork in your home. Whether you're going for a modern, rustic, or transitional look, fantasy brown granite fits right in.
Designing with Fantasy Brown Granite: Tips and Tricks
Now that you know the cost of fantasy brown granite and its amazing benefits, let's talk design. Here are some tips to help you make the most of your fantasy brown granite:
Pair it with Light Cabinets
To really let the beauty of your fantasy brown granite shine, pair it with light-colored cabinets. This contrast will highlight the stone's natural warmth and draw attention to your countertops.
Consider the Veining
When selecting your slab, pay close attention to the veining. A busy, heavily veined pattern can make your countertops look smaller, while a softer, more subtle veining can create a sense of spaciousness.
Think About the Edges
Don't forget about the edges! Eased or beveled edges can soften the look of your countertops, while a mitered edge adds a touch of elegance.
Fantasy Brown Granite Alternatives: When to Consider Them
While fantasy brown granite is a fantastic choice, it might not be the right fit for everyone. Here are a couple of alternatives to consider:
Quartz: The Durable, Low-Maintenance Option
If you love the look of fantasy brown granite but want something a little more consistent, consider quartz. Engineered stone, like quartz, offers a uniform, non-porous surface that's stain-resistant and easy to clean. Plus, it's often more budget-friendly than granite.
Marble: For a Sophisticated, Timeless Look
If you're drawn to the warmth of fantasy brown granite but want something a little more refined, consider marble. It's a classic, elegant choice that adds a touch of sophistication to any space. Just be aware that it's softer and more porous than granite, so it requires a bit more care.

Ready to Get Started? Here's How to Find the Best Price on Fantasy Brown Granite
Now that you know the cost of fantasy brown granite and its many benefits, you're probably ready to start shopping. Here are some tips to help you find the best price:
- 1. Shop Around: Don't settle on the first supplier you find. Visit a few different stores and compare prices.
- 2. Check Online: You can often find better prices online, but be sure to factor in shipping costs.
- 3. Ask About Slab Selection: Some suppliers may have a larger selection of fantasy brown granite slabs than others. The more choices you have, the better your chances of finding the perfect one at the right price.
- 4. Negotiate: Don't be afraid to negotiate, especially if you're buying a large quantity. You might be surprised at how much you can save.
